    have for sale my Wanderer dinghy, it’s in superb condition and comes with a brand new (and expensive)  Mersea combi trailer. She has a two part mast and junk rig. The two part mast is well made, goes together easily and fits within the length of the boat. There are zipped bags for the junk rig sail bundle and lower mast. It’s simple to assemble and for one person to put up. The battens are powder coated aluminium tubes and the fabric is lightweight rip stop material. I made the rig myself based on information given on the Junk Rig Association website. I am an ex architect and have built and converted many boats over my 50 years of sailing. I like to do things properly and this boat is well sorted. There are no rough edges anywhere to be seen.

    There is a virtually new Hartley cover. It’s fitted with new hardwood rubbing strakes, a big improvement, there is also an outboard bracket.
